We establish quantitative results for the approximation properties of the q-analogue of the Bernstein operator defined by Lupaş in 1987 and for the approximation properties of the limit Lupaş operator introduced by Ostrovska in 2006, via Ditzian-Totik modulus of smoothness. Our results are local and global approximation theorems. 2000 Mathematics Subject Classification. 41A25, 41A36.

We study the effect of inflation on gaugino condensation in supergravity. Unless the Hubble scale H is significantly below the gaugino condensation scale, the gaugino condensate is a dynamical variable which cannot be integrated out. In this study, we investigated the effect of viewpoint density and speed of motion on perceived smoothness of viewpoint transitions. The effect of viewpoint density was examined for two types of viewer motion: forward and lateral motion. In both cases, we found that perceived smoothness varies with viewpoint density.
